- Abstract : A narrowband red‐light nanocomposite photodetector with gain is presented based on the polymer and fullerene derivative incorporating inorganic quantum dots. The introduced trap‐induced hole injection dramatically improves the specific detectivity by 20‐fold. A remarkable achievement is obtained with simultaneously increased linear dynamic range to 110 dB and improved noise equivalent power to 5 pW cm −2 .
